👨‍👩‍👧‍👦 Why Bible Games Matter

Bible games are more than just fun — they help kids:

  • Memorize scripture effortlessly
  • Develop teamwork and communication
  • Ask questions and grow spiritually
  • Build positive family memories

✨ Final Tip: Create Your Own Game Night Tradition

Pick one night a week to play Bible trivia or a Bible-based game. Add popcorn, a praise playlist, and a quick prayer — and you’ve just turned an ordinary evening into a faith-building experience.
